Output 13dff23538ad63c6868dfab6e070dba0bb01b424ebb85c768d42207b0be9a936:0

value
20606089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c75813fc7b827e0754a88560534741736066743 OP_EQUALVERIFY OP_CHECKSIG
address
1M6gRavRvL436XS95VSyoasnH4oWJg25g3
transaction
13dff23538ad63c6868dfab6e070dba0bb01b424ebb85c768d42207b0be9a936
spent
true